Laporte Statistics Back to top
  • Population (2000): 2,691
  • Land Area (2000): 15.818 square kilometers
  • Water Area (2000): 0.068 square kilometers
Back to top
Houses (2000): 1,108
Laporte Population - Urban/Rural
Urban/Rural Population Percent
Color 0 Box Urban 1,597 58.46%
Color 1 Box Rural, Farm 52 1.90%
Color 2 Box Rural, Non-farm 1,083 39.64%
